Rukayat Gawat Oyefeso, the renowned Nigerian Islamic singer, is set to be laid to rest today, Tuesday, September 24, 2024, in Ijebu Aiyepe, Ogun State, at noon. The Solatul Janazzah, or Prayer for the Dead, was held earlier in Ojota, Lagos State, and was even streamed live on TikTok.

Her brother, Jubril Gawat, a Senior Special Assistant on New Media to the Lagos State Governor, Babajide Sanwo-Olu, took to his X account to share a heartfelt Quran verse: “Indeed we belong to Allah, and indeed to Him we will return” (Q 2 V 156). This post has garnered an outpouring of condolences and support from followers and associates.

Rukayat Gawat Oyefeso was a talented singer known for her captivating voice and inspiring religious music that resonated deeply with the Muslim community. Sadly, she passed away on Monday, September 23, 2024, after a brief illness.
